#4f6dc1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4f6dc1 is composed of 31% red, 42.7%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.1% cyan, 43.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 224.2 degrees, a saturation of 47.9% and a lightness of 53.3%. #4f6dc1 color hex could be obtained by blending #9edaff with #000083.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

#4f6dc1 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4f6dc1 has RGB values of R:79, G:109, B:193 and CMYK values of C:0.59, M:0.44, Y:0,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 5205441.

Shades and Tints of #4f6dc1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04070d is the darkest color, while #fdf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4f6dc1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#86878a is the less saturated color, while #1853f8 is the most saturated one.
